回复:新手求助!!SPreadsheet的使用!!

齐物自忘情

  • 帖子

    28
  • 精华

    0
  • 被关注

    0

论坛等级:游民

注册时间:2018-01-16

普通 普通 如何晋级?

发布于 2018-09-24 20:40:29

2楼

展开查看
以下是引用zhangli0在2018-09-24 16:18:39的发言 >1楼

b.sheet1.cells(1,1)=a.value


先谢谢,也祝版主中秋节快乐!!


还是有问题:

 
     Set sSheet=ScreenItems("控件3")   '控件3是SPreadsheet
    
     oCom.CommandText = ssql
    Set oRs = oCom.Execute
    
   ' Msgbox oRs.Fields("VARIANTVALUE").Value   非注释能执行,值是7.05  
     ' sSheet.sheet1.Cells(1, 2) = oRs.Fields("VARIANTVALUE").Value    这句非注释时,页面中SPreadsheet的表A,2中也没有值填入
     
   If (oRs.eof) Then   
       oRs.Close
       
    Else
      Msgbox "AAA"   '执行了
        oRs.movefirst     
        'i = oRs.RecordCount
        i=0
        Msgbox "BBB"                '执行
        Msgbox oRs.eOF            '执行
        Do While Not oRs.eOF
        'Msgbox eof                    '执行

        sSheet.sheet1.Cells(1, 1) = DateAdd("h", 8, CDate(oRs.Fields("TIMESTAMP").Value))   ‘没执行,
        sSheet.sheet1.Cells(1, 2) = oRs.Fields("VARIANTVALUE").Value   ’没执行
        oRs.Movenext
        i = i + 1
        Loop
        oRs.Close
    End If

评论
编辑推荐: 关闭

请填写推广理由:

本版热门话题

SIMATIC WinCC / Panel

共有32767条技术帖

相关推荐

热门标签

相关帖子推荐

guzhang

恭喜,你发布的帖子

评为精华帖!

快扫描右侧二维码晒一晒吧!

再发帖或跟帖交流2条,就能晋升VIP啦!开启更多专属权限!

  • 分享

  • 只看
    楼主

top
X 图片
您收到0封站内信:
×
×
信息提示
很抱歉!您所访问的页面不存在,或网址发生了变化,请稍后再试。